| Orem,
Utah - June 14, 2007 - @task is now
the first on-demand project portfolio management solution to release a SOAP API
suite complete with Software Development Kit (SDK) (www.attask.com/developer) and a ready-made API for
Microsoft Outlook. This allows organizations to bridge a gap when relying on two
software applications - each with critical functionality, running independent of
each other. Organizations using Outlook can now update assigned tasks and jump
to projects in @task from within Outlook. The SDK seamlessly places business
intelligence in the hands of any company running @task Enterprise edition project
management software. APIs for popular desktop and web-based applications such as
QuickBooks and Salesforce.com are slated for later this
year.
"Our customers asked us how to combine the power of @task with their mission-critical applications; the SDK is the answer," said Scott Johnson, CEO of @task. "@task has always been the leader in terms of ease of use - and once again, visibility productivity just got easier," he stated. The APIs allow the entire robust functionality of @task to be available via remote calls. The SaaS (Software as a Service) solution, already recognized as an industry leader for its progressive approach to business process improvement and team-based collaboration, now offers the power of integration with the applications driving today's business.
